Volunteer Naturalist Training

Come learn about the Cosumnes River Preserve.

Our comprehensive volunteer naturalist training provides interested community members an excellent opportunity to learn about native plants, animals, natural communities and local cultural history.  Trained volunteer naturalists lead nature walks and/or staff the Cosumnes River Preserve Visitor Center.  This years fall training will begin in October, it is held on Wednesday evenings in October through mid-November, as well as 3 Saturday training dates. Habitat Restoration Team (HRT)

The Cosumnes River Preserve's Habitat Restoration Team (HRT) is a volunteer group that is dedicated to the restoration and conservation of habitat within the Preserve. These generous volunteers assist Preserve staff in every aspect of stewardship from restoring and managing riparian forests, to cleaning up after major flood events.

HRT includes volunteers from all walks of life with a variety of different skills. Some are one-time volunteers who come out to help for just one day. Others have come to nearly every workday for years - some for over 15 years!

If you are interested in seeing parts of the Preserve not open to the general public, or if you want to learn more about the Preserve's various habitats, we need your help. There are no pre-requisites for becoming a HRT member, except to be prepared to get dirty, work hard and have a lot of fun!

HRT Volunteer Workdays are twice a month (schedule). So, pack a lunch, put on your work clothes (long pants, long sleeved shirt, work boots and rain clothes) and come on out.
